CloseFigure

此頁沒有內(nèi)容條目
內(nèi)容

CloseFigure

VB聲明

Declare Function CloseFigure Lib "gdi32" Alias "CloseFigure" (ByVal hdc As Long) As Long

說明

描繪到一個路徑時,關(guān)閉當(dāng)前打開的圖形

返回值

Long,非零表示成功,零表示失敗。會設(shè)置GetLastError

參數(shù)表

參數(shù)

類型及說明

hdc

Long,包含了一個打開的Path分支的設(shè)備場景

注解

如準(zhǔn)備在一個路徑里描繪一系列線段,就會有一個打開的圖形。調(diào)用這個函數(shù)的時候,windows會在當(dāng)前位置和圖形的起始處(通常是最后一個MoveToEx操作設(shè)置畫筆位置的地方)畫一條線。圖中的這條線和第一條線會連接到一起。注意倘若自己描繪這條線,圖形仍會處于打開狀態(tài)——即使起點(diǎn)與終點(diǎn)相同。這樣便造成了與幾何畫筆的差異。利用CloseFigure,線段會連接到一起——否則它們會用筆尖顯示出來。一旦關(guān)閉了圖形,在路徑中畫的下一條線就會從一幅新圖形開始。打開的圖形會被那些用于填充路徑的函數(shù)自動關(guān)閉

Top